you are not a wasp’s nest—

there is no vitriol, no venom
coursing through your veins
and instead, tributaries and
capillaries carrying hope in
shades of crimson and seas.

if I began to unbutton your shirt
and told you that I felt no sting
from the touch of your skin,

would you believe me?

dilate and expand, these rivers
whispering the palest blue
just under the surface
of the frozen lake—

you are not a wasp’s nest
and there are no hornets
where your heart resides

because I have peeled away
your porcelain skin to find
only softness and warmth.

Zach Sobiech is 17 years old and diagnosed with osteosarcoma, a rare form of bone cancer that takes the lives of a large percent of its childhood victims. Given only months to live, Zach turned to music to say goodbye. His song “Clouds” spread, and soon, Zach’s message was heard across the country.
